循环控制作业1

 

 C

 

 A

b:while(1)永远成立

c:循环体为空语句,while(n)永远为真

d:没有判断条件,进入死循环

 

 D

第一次循环时,x=8,if条件成立,x-1,再continue,结束本次循环。第二次时,x为6,不满足if条件,执行--x,为5,跳出循环。

第三次循环,x为4,满足if条件,执行x--,结束本次循环,第四次,x为2满足条件

 

 A

 

 B

弄清楚y--什么时候是假的,即等于0,就可以得出结果

y--先返回y的当前值,再进行-1计算

 

 A

 

 B

程序先执行一次循环体,再判断循环是否继续,i=0,循环结束,但已经i++,所以i=1

 

 

fabs(term)>1e-4

term=sign/n

-sign

 

fabs函数,返回绝对值

 

 n=n/10

可将原数据的个位数去掉

 

 

sum=sum+i

i=i+2

 

 

term=0

term*10+a

posted @ 2023-02-17 15:03  sleepyw  阅读(37)  评论(0)    收藏  举报